Goodwood 2011 Moving Motor Show

New for 2010 was a dedicated Manufacturer Preview Day – dubbed the ‘Moving Motor Show’. Held within the grounds of Goodwood Park, the Moving Motor Show enabled a limited number of lucky motoring enthusiasts and new car buyers a chance to see the very latest models up close for the first time, and in some cases, also climb aboard for a drive up the hillclimb.

Over twenty vehicle manufacturers headed to this year’s Moving Motor Show, including Ferrari, Jaguar, Porsche, BMW and Mercedes-Benz. We visited the stands at the show and took some cars for a drive up the hill, like the BMW 1-Series M Coupe, Mercedes-Benz SL 63 AMG and the Audi R8 V10.
